Leicester City Assistant Under-23s coach Ben Petty has reflected on the club&rsquo;s 3-2 win over FC Copenhagen in the UEFA Youth League on Tuesday afternoon, and special praise was reserved for Nigerian winger Layton Ndukwu. <br /><br />The Foxes registered their first win in the UEFA Youth League on match day three thanks to two brilliant goals from Ndukwu. <br /><br />&nbsp;&ldquo;I&rsquo;m delighted with Layton because we&rsquo;ve really given him a challenge in the last couple of games,&rdquo;Ben Petty <br />told Leicester City&rsquo;s official website. <br /><br />&ldquo;He was brilliant for the Under-23s against Chelsea on Friday and today he showed how good he is one-on-one and technically. <br /><br />&ldquo;That&rsquo;ll give him a real boost moving forward because his two goals were fantastic. It gave the team a real boost.&rdquo;<br /><br />Ndukwu, 18, has been named in the Foxes starting line-up in their first three matches in the UEFA Youth League. <br /><br />Igho Kingsley <br /><br />Photo Credit : Twitter.com<br />
